Agnes School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Agnes School in the United States is $86,367.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$42. Salaries at Agnes School typically range from $75,508 to $98,856 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Kansas City?

Understanding the cost of living near Kansas City is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Agnes School.
Kansas City, KS (KCK) Cost of Living Index is approximately 86.3 (13.7% less expensive than US average; 3.8% less than KS average). More affordable than KCMO or JoCo suburbs. RideKC. When planning your budget based on a salary from Agnes School,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$850 - $1,300+ A significant portion of Agnes School sal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$140 - $230 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$50 (RideKC mon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$380 - $560 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$330 - $600+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$360 - $660+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,110 - $3,350+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
